php mysql增改删_PHP分享:如何实现MySQL的增加删除修改查看
原标题:PHP分享:如何实现MySQL的增加删除修改查看
各位朋友,大家上午好!
今天给大家带来的是 如何实现MySQL的增加删除修改查看!
这里就需要用到一个PHP MySQL的增加删除修改查看的类库!
由于源码比较长,需要的朋友可以加PHP交流群 157531900 欢迎各路大神小白的加入!
废话不多说,上源码!
header("content-type:text/html;charset=utf-8");
class DBUtils{
/**
*通用更新方法 insert update delete 操作
*@param sql
*@return bool true false
*/
public function update($sql){
$link = $this->getConn();
mysql_query($sql);
//如果出错显示
if(DEBUG){
echo mysql_error();
}
$rs = mysql_affected_rows($link);
$rs = $rs > 0;
mysql_close($link);
return $rs;
}
/**
*通用查询方法 select 操作
*@param sql
*@return array
*/
public function queryRows($sql){
//创建连接,编码,数据库
$link = $this->getConn();
//发送sql
$rs = mysql_query($sql);
//如果出错显示
if(DEBUG){
echo mysql_error();
}
$rows = array();
while($row = mysql_fetch_array($rs)){
$rows[] = $row;
}
//
mysql_free_result($rs);
mysql_close($link);
return $rows;
}
/**
*通用查询方法 select 操作 查询结果一行数据
*@param sql
*@return array 如果失败返回 false;
*/
public function queryRow($sql){
$rs = $this->queryRows($sql);
if(!empty($rs[0])){
return $rs[0];
}
return false;
}
/**
*通用查询方法 select 操作 查询结果一个数据
*@param sql
*@return array 如果失败返回 false;
* 例: select count(*) from user;
*/
public function queryObj($sql){
$rs = $this->queryRows($sql);
//var_dump($rs);
if(!empty($rs[0][0])){
return $rs[0][0];
}
return false;
}
private function getConn(){
$link = mysql_connect('127.0.0.1','root','');
mysql_query("set names utf8");
mysql_select_db("news");
return $link;
}
}
责任编辑:
php mysql增改删_PHP分享:如何实现MySQL的增加删除修改查看相关推荐
- php mysql增修删_PHP mysql PDO增、删、查、改
1 建立连接<?php $dbh=newPDO('mysql:host=localhost;port=3306; dbname=test',$user,$pass,array( PDO::ATT ...
- shell处理mysql增、删、改、查
shell处理mysql增.删.改.查 引言 这几天做一个任务,比对两个数据表中的数据,昨天用PHP写了一个版本,但考虑到有的机器没有php或者php没有编译mysql扩展,就无法使用mysql系列的 ...
- 阿里云+Android Studio+sql数据库实现增改删查与云端登录数据交互
本文使用阿里云.Navicat与Android Studio实现安卓app端对云端sql数据库的简单管理操作. 对于使用MySQL作为服务器的电脑也可以参照部分内容进行操作. 目录 云端服务器配置(阿 ...
- XML简单的增改删操作
XML文件的简单增改删,每一个都可以单独拿出来使用. 新创建XML文件,<?xmlversion="1.0"encoding="utf-8"?> & ...
- 模拟橄榄山增改删轴线测试
这是我模拟橄榄山增改删轴线功能,并自动排序的插件得到模拟的新插件,功能很简单... 这里是我的github地址 https://github.com/yingdajun/-DEMOYJ (1)增加轴网 ...
- 每天一点数据库之-----Day 3 数据的增改删
每天一点数据库之-----Day 3 数据的增改删 ----转载请注明出处:coder-pig 本节引言: 本节介绍的是,往数据库中添加数据,更新数据以及删除数据 1)往表中添加数据: 上一节,我们把 ...
- 怎么用PHP语句做出增改删查功能,mysql语句实现简单的增、删、改、查操作示例...
本文实例讲述了mysql语句实现简单的增.删.改.查操作.分享给大家供大家参考,具体如下: 1.创建db_shop数据库,如果该数据库不存在则创建 createdatabaseifnotexistsd ...
- 怎么用PHP语句做出增改删查功能,PHP、MYSQLI实现简单的增、删、改、查功能(初学者)...
index.php #连接数据库 $conn = mysqli_connect("localhost","root",""); #判断是否连 ...
- wxFormBuilder + wxPython 工具开发第四章-日记本工具文章内容增改删以及打包
目录 前言 一.文章新增 二.文章删除 三.文章修改 四.Ctrl+S快捷键的响应 五.增加提示 六.打包exe 前言 上一章讲述对日记本树目录的节点实现增.改.删的功能步骤 链接:wxFormBui ...
最新文章
- 机械转行的都干啥去了?机械转行计算机难吗?
- 算法总结——堆栈、字符串、数组类题目
- Shell : 基本语法
- python web开发-flask中response,cookies,session对象使用详解
- java stringbuffer倒置_Java程序设计05——String和StringBuffer
- Module build failed (from ./node_modules/babel-loader/lib/index.js) 错误解决
- 剖析Disruptor:为什么会这么快?(一)锁的缺点
- JQuery Ajax 使用FormData上传文件对象
- MSSQL分组取后每一组的最新一条记录
- CentOS7 ISCSI服务器搭建
- c语言的跳线帽,电脑主板上跳线帽有什么作用图文介绍
- 按网络管理模式 计算机网络可分为,计算机网络应用 按网络管理模式分类
- python学习笔记1
- 2021-07-13
- 基于umijs+lerna+qiankun的微前端实现
- python调试神器snoop,让你告别print
- teamviewer Android 8,利用TeamViewer控制设备
- 华为交换机初始化_我想问华为 s5700交换机 1。请问怎么恢复出厂设置? 2。如果没有密码又怎么恢复出厂设置? 谢谢了...
- launch计算机上哪个初中,这位妈妈10年夏校经验告诉你:小学初中高中都该如何选择夏校?...
- node拉取微信权限,实现自定义分享微信朋友圈等操作
热门文章
- 微信小程序_基础组件学习02
- 使用Golang搭建gRPC服务提供给.NetCore客户端调用
- gorm crud简单代码示例
- hexo-cli博客 hexo-admin编辑器 next主题安装命令整理
- 【网址收藏】dubbo特新概念及特性、环境搭建、dubbo-monitor安装、rpc原理以及dubbo原理:框架设计、启动解析加载配置信息、服务暴露、服务引用及调用
- hbase中对deadserver处理存在的问题
- golang基本数据类型string字符串常用方法代码示例
- k8s容器生命周期:指定启动、退出动作
- Jenkins配置jdk(启动报错:Starting Jenkins bash: /usr/bin/java: No such file or directory)
- Spring整合junit4实现对方法的测试